The Core Mechanics: A Test of Timing and Reflexes
At its heart, the game is about pure reaction time. Players tap the screen to make the chicken jump, carefully timing these jumps to avoid oncoming vehicles. The difficulty ramps up steadily. Initially, the traffic is sparse, giving players ample opportunity to learn the timing. However, as the game progresses, the cars accelerate, appear in greater numbers, and start to include different types of vehicles – trucks, buses, and motorcycles – each with its own speed and trajectory. This constant escalation prevents the gameplay from becoming monotonous and demands ever-increasing focus from the player.
Success isn’t solely about avoiding collisions. Players are rewarded for the distance traveled and encouraged to take risks. The further the chicken crosses, the higher the score. Strategic players will learn to identify gaps in the traffic, anticipate the movements of vehicles, and time their jumps precisely to capitalize on these openings. The addictive nature of the game springs from the desire to constantly beat your personal best.
The visual style is deceptively simple. The chicken is rendered in a charming, almost cartoonish way, and the road is a brightly colored highway. This visual clarity is crucial, however, as it allows players to quickly assess the situation and react accordingly. The sound design is equally effective, with the honking of horns and the squawk of the chicken creating a tense and engaging atmosphere. Here’s a quick look at the different aspects of the gameplay:

Strategies for Survival: Mastering the Art of the Chicken Cross
While luck undoubtedly plays a role, successful players develop strategies to maximize their chances of survival. Mastering the timing of the jumps is paramount. Pay close attention to the rhythm of the traffic and learn to anticipate the movements of vehicles. The patterns become recognizable with practice. Don’t tap repeatedly; a single, well-timed tap is far more effective than frantic tapping.
Observing the gaps in traffic is crucial. Look for opportunities where vehicles are sufficiently spaced apart, allowing you to safely cross. Avoid attempting jumps directly in front of large vehicles like trucks and buses; their larger size makes it more difficult to judge the timing. Some players find it helpful to focus on the headlights of oncoming cars as a visual cue for timing their jumps. This technique can help maintain focus and improve reaction time.
The initial stages of the game, while seemingly easy, are excellent opportunities to hone your reflexes. Use these early runs to practice your timing and develop a feel for the game’s mechanics. Consider the following tips for improved gameplay:
- Focus on the gaps in traffic, not the vehicles themselves.
- Perfect the timing of your jumps through consistent practice.
- Avoid panic; quick, precise movements are more effective.
- Adjust your strategy based on the speed and density of traffic.
